Office: Spalten passwortbezogen ein und ausblenden!?

Helfe beim Thema Spalten passwortbezogen ein und ausblenden!? in Microsoft Excel Hilfe um das Problem gemeinsam zu lösen; Liebe Forumkollegen, nach 1 Stunde rumexperimentieren und zahlreichen Googlesuchen, bitte ich um Eure Hilfe. Problem ist folgendes: Spalte B... Dieses Thema im Forum "Microsoft Excel Hilfe" wurde erstellt von SirFili, 7. April 2008.

  1. SirFili Neuer User

    Spalten passwortbezogen ein und ausblenden!?


    Liebe Forumkollegen,

    nach 1 Stunde rumexperimentieren und zahlreichen Googlesuchen, bitte ich um Eure Hilfe.

    Problem ist folgendes:

    Spalte B bis E sollen mit einem Makro ausgeblendet werden und anschließend mit einem anderen Makro nur per Passworteingabe wieder einblendbar sein!

    Zu beachten ist dabei:
    Das Blatt soll nicht gesperrt werden.
    Die Spalten sollen nicht ohne Passwort einzublenden sein!

    Vielen Dank im Voraus für Eure Hilfe,
    bin allerdings mit meinem Latein am Ende

    Grüße,Filimanix
     
    SirFili, 7. April 2008
    #1
  2. miriki Erfahrener User
    Uih... Auf den ersten Blick schließt sich das gegenseitig aus. Wenn das Blatt nicht gesperrt ist, kann jeder die Spalten wieder einblenden bzw. in ihrer Breite anpassen.

    Wenn das Ausblenden per Makro passiert, also schon ein bißchen was mit VBA gemacht werden soll, könnte es vielleicht einen Ansatz über die Ereignisse geben. Dann könnte man beim Ändern der Spaltenbreiten (der betroffenen Spalten) *schwupps* die Spaltenbreiten einfach fix wieder auf 0 setzen.

    Ich weiß jetzt bloß nicht, ob es ein passendes Ereignis dafür gibt, in das man sich einklinken könnte. worksheet.change wird auf alle Fälle nicht durch das Verändern der Spaltenbreiten aktiviert. worksheet.calculate würde noch vor .change aufgerufen werden, aber auch das wird hier nicht aktiviert.

    Hmmm... gibt's eine Funktion, die die Spaltenbreite einer Zelle als Rückgabewert hat? Dann könnte ich mir folgende "Krücke" vorstellen: Wenn Spalte C ausgeblendet bleiben soll: In C65536 dann die Funktion wie "=SPALTENBREITE()" einsetzen. Ändert sich die Spaltenbreite, wird wegen dieser Funktion das .calculate ausgelöst, in dem wiederum... Hmmm... Solange das nicht in einer Endlos-Schleife endet...

    Ah, ja, ich glaub, ich hab da was: Funktion "ZELLE" gibt einiges zurück. Mit =ZELLE("Breite";C65536) vielleicht... Ah, Mist... Das Ding löst anscheinend nicht das .calculate aus. Von daher ist's auch Essig.

    Und Versuche in der Richtung haben eh einen Haken: Wenn jemand in den Optionen das Neuberechnen auf manuell umgestellt hat, funktioniert das alles sowieso nicht.

    Ich denke, über einen Blattschutz, ggf. per VBA aktiviert und wieder aufgehoben, wirst Du kaum herumkommen. Mir fällt so auf Anhieb zumindest nichts anderes ein.

    Gruß, Michael
     
    miriki, 7. April 2008
    #2
Thema:

Spalten passwortbezogen ein und ausblenden!?

Die Seite wird geladen...
  1. Spalten passwortbezogen ein und ausblenden!? - Similar Threads - Spalten passwortbezogen ausblenden

  2. Wie kann ich die x häufigsten Ausdrücke aus einer Spalte ermitteln?

    in Microsoft Excel Hilfe
    Wie kann ich die x häufigsten Ausdrücke aus einer Spalte ermitteln?: Nach umfangreicher Recherche und einigem Probieren konnte ich meine Anforderung noch nicht erfüllen. Nun hoffe ich auf Eure Unterstützung. Für ein Tippspiel importieren wir regelmäßig aus einer...
  3. Wenn ein Wert ein einer Spalte, dann komplette Zeile im anderen Blatt untereinander einfügen.

    in Microsoft Excel Hilfe
    Wenn ein Wert ein einer Spalte, dann komplette Zeile im anderen Blatt untereinander einfügen.: Hallo, kann mir jemand bitte bei folgenderm Helfen. Habe etwas ähnliches gefunden was ich brauche, nur noch eine kleine Änderung ist notwendig. Aufgabe: Es wird geprüft, ob in Spalte Q ein Wert...
  4. Mittelwert aus mehreren Spalten als dynamisches Array

    in Microsoft Excel Hilfe
    Mittelwert aus mehreren Spalten als dynamisches Array: Hallo liebes Forum, ich bin bei folgendem Problem ratlos: Ich berechne für verschiedene Dozenten Feedback anhand von 3 verschiedenen Kriterien. Die Stammdaten der Feedbacks stehen in einer...
  5. Formel in Spalten / Zellen aktivieren

    in Microsoft Excel Hilfe
    Formel in Spalten / Zellen aktivieren: Hallo, ich versuche mich immer noch an einer Tabelle, wo ich mittels Userform Daten hineinkopiere. Formeln in den Spalten F, I und L ebenfalls zu kopieren gelingt mir nicht. Ich suche...
  6. Zwei Dateien vergleichen - Zielinfo in unterschiedlichen Spalten

    in Microsoft Excel Hilfe
    Zwei Dateien vergleichen - Zielinfo in unterschiedlichen Spalten: Hallo, ich benötige eure Unterstützung. Ich habe zwei Dateien (Excel) dahingehend abgleichen ob in der einen Datei (Master) Zieldaten (Boxennummern - jede in einer Zeile) und deren Folgedaten...
  7. Spalte Summieren wenn Monat UND Jahr

    in Microsoft Excel Hilfe
    Spalte Summieren wenn Monat UND Jahr: Hallo Forum, ich scheitere an einem wie ich dachte recht einfachen Problem, aber vielleicht kann mir hier jemand helfen. Ich habe eine Spalte mit einem Datum, und eine Zweite mit einer Summe. Der...
  8. Spalten Sortieren nach Zahlen mit Buchstaben (1a,1b usw)

    in Microsoft Excel Hilfe
    Spalten Sortieren nach Zahlen mit Buchstaben (1a,1b usw): Hallo, ich habe hier eine Bauteileliste erstellt um diese leichter wiederzufinden. Das Problem ist, dass die Baugruppen unterteilt sind (ist ein Kartonbaubogen mit mehreren Hundert Teilen,...
  1. Diese Seite verwendet Cookies, um Inhalte zu personalisieren, diese deiner Erfahrung anzupassen und dich nach der Registrierung angemeldet zu halten.
    Auf dieser Website werden Cookies für die Zugriffsanalyse und Anzeigenmessung verwendet.
    Wenn du dich weiterhin auf dieser Seite aufhältst, akzeptierst du unseren Einsatz von Cookies.
    Information ausblenden